diff --git a/cmd/connectors/mythic-connector/Dockerfile b/cmd/connectors/mythic-connector/Dockerfile index d80a432..6aed841 100644 --- a/cmd/connectors/mythic-connector/Dockerfile +++ b/cmd/connectors/mythic-connector/Dockerfile @@ -1,4 +1,4 @@ -FROM python:3.10.5-alpine3.15 +FROM python:3.13.0b1-slim COPY requirements.txt . RUN pip install --upgrade pip \ diff --git a/cmd/connectors/sliver-connector/Dockerfile b/cmd/connectors/sliver-connector/Dockerfile index e035f2c..4405d14 100644 --- a/cmd/connectors/sliver-connector/Dockerfile +++ b/cmd/connectors/sliver-connector/Dockerfile @@ -1,4 +1,4 @@ -FROM python:3.10.5-alpine3.15 +FROM python:3.13.0b1-slim COPY requirements.txt . RUN pip install --upgrade pip \ diff --git a/dockerfiles/dashboard.Dockerfile b/dockerfiles/dashboard.Dockerfile index 59e87d0..881f430 100644 --- a/dockerfiles/dashboard.Dockerfile +++ b/dockerfiles/dashboard.Dockerfile @@ -1,7 +1,7 @@ #################################### # Common python dependencies layer #################################### -FROM python:3.11.2-bullseye AS debcommon +FROM python:3.13.0b1-slim AS debcommon WORKDIR /app/cmd/dashboard ENV PYTHONUNBUFFERED=true diff --git a/dockerfiles/dotnet.Dockerfile b/dockerfiles/dotnet.Dockerfile index 1537050..70e6bfa 100644 --- a/dockerfiles/dotnet.Dockerfile +++ b/dockerfiles/dotnet.Dockerfile @@ -1,7 +1,7 @@ ######################## # Common python dependencies layer ######################## -FROM python:3.11.2-bullseye AS netbuild +FROM python:3.13.0b1-slim AS netbuild WORKDIR /app/cmd/dotnet ENV PYTHONUNBUFFERED=true diff --git a/dockerfiles/jtr-base.Dockerfile b/dockerfiles/jtr-base.Dockerfile index e06ff63..c38522c 100644 --- a/dockerfiles/jtr-base.Dockerfile +++ b/dockerfiles/jtr-base.Dockerfile @@ -2,7 +2,7 @@ # JTR base image used in enrichment and passwordcracker # Published to specterops/nemesis-jtr-base ########################################################## -FROM python:3.11.2-bullseye as dependencies +FROM python:3.13.0b1-slim as dependencies ENV PYTHONUNBUFFERED=true # install our necessary dependencies diff --git a/dockerfiles/nemesis-submit.Dockerfile b/dockerfiles/nemesis-submit.Dockerfile index 28b1ce5..4332182 100644 --- a/dockerfiles/nemesis-submit.Dockerfile +++ b/dockerfiles/nemesis-submit.Dockerfile @@ -1,7 +1,7 @@ #################################### # Common python dependencies layer #################################### -FROM python:3.11.2-bullseye AS debcommon +FROM python:3.13.0b1-slim AS debcommon WORKDIR /opt/Nemesis/ ENV PYTHONUNBUFFERED=true diff --git a/dockerfiles/nlp.Dockerfile b/dockerfiles/nlp.Dockerfile index bb02508..555b148 100644 --- a/dockerfiles/nlp.Dockerfile +++ b/dockerfiles/nlp.Dockerfile @@ -1,7 +1,7 @@ #################################### # Common python dependencies layer #################################### -FROM python:3.11.2-bullseye AS debcommon +FROM python:3.13.0b1-slim AS debcommon WORKDIR /app/cmd/nlp ENV PYTHONUNBUFFERED=true diff --git a/dockerfiles/waiter.Dockerfile b/dockerfiles/waiter.Dockerfile index ad6d4bc..133b7c4 100644 --- a/dockerfiles/waiter.Dockerfile +++ b/dockerfiles/waiter.Dockerfile @@ -1,3 +1,3 @@ -FROM debian:11-slim +FROM debian:bookworm-20240423-slim RUN apt-get update && apt-get install -y jq curl postgresql-client \ No newline at end of file